      Patapar Genuine Vegetable Parchment Paper is biodegradable and produced responsibly from a renewable source. Unlike other plant-cellulose based products, Patapar Paper has outstanding water resistance, superior temperature resistance and natural wet strength (stronger in water).

      When baking, Patapar Paper may can be used up to 425°F (220°C), making it ideal for most cooking and baking processes.

      • It offers a complete grease barrier, saving cleaning time.
      • Its release properties help to execute any dish perfectly.
      • Perfect for papillote cooking as it is extremely water resistant; therefore a helpful ally in humid cooking processes like steaming and papillote cooking.

      Suggested Use:
      Lay vegetables on a moistened sheet of parchment. Add seasonings. Take up four corners to form a sack, tie in a bow knot with white string. Place in pan, 1/4 full of boiling water. Cover pan. When using, always moisten first. This makes the parchment soft and pliable.

      Suggested Vegetable Cooking Time Table:

      Foods Preparation for cooking Quantity Cooked Suggested Seasonings Time Period
      Asparagus Stalks evened and tied 1 Bunch 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      25 Minutes
      Beans,Lima Shelled 2 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 50 Minutes
      Beans,String Cut in 1/2" pieces 2 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 45 Minutes
      Broccoli Whole 1 Bunch 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      45 Minutes
      Brussel Sprouts Whole 2 Cups Heaped 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      35 Minutes
      Cabbage Quartered 2 Cups (snall heads) 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      35 Minutes
      Carrots Sliced Crosswise 2 Cups 1 tbsp Butter 35 Minutes
      Cauliflower Whole 1 Pound 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      45 Minutes
      Onions Whole 1 Pound 1 tbsp Butter 40 Minutes
      Peas Shelled 1 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 25 Minutes
      Potates Pared, left whole 7 Potatoes 1-2 tbsp Butter 40 Minutes
      Spinach Washed 2 Pounds 1 tsp Lemon Juice
      1-2 tbsp Butter
      20 Minutes
      Yellow Squash Cut 1" 3 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 30 Minutes
      Zucchini Cut 1" 3 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 30 Minutes
      Yellow Turnips Cut 1" 2 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 40 Minutes
      White Turnips Cut 1" 2 Cups 1-2 tbsp Butter 35 Minutes
